aboutsummaryrefslogtreecommitdiffstats
path: root/libyul/AsmParser.cpp
diff options
context:
space:
mode:
authorDaniel Kirchner <daniel@ekpyron.org>2018-12-10 11:25:51 +0800
committerDaniel Kirchner <daniel@ekpyron.org>2018-12-13 01:45:43 +0800
commit5ac7620045012c2ed565b81978dc35f5f83f7eea (patch)
tree349169b91c08264dbc7c5e831ceecd6577adf3e8 /libyul/AsmParser.cpp
parente85c3428b483192e8e3d4255d619f31a48c08bef (diff)
downloaddexon-solidity-5ac7620045012c2ed565b81978dc35f5f83f7eea.tar.gz
dexon-solidity-5ac7620045012c2ed565b81978dc35f5f83f7eea.tar.zst
dexon-solidity-5ac7620045012c2ed565b81978dc35f5f83f7eea.zip
Use C++ user-defined literals for creating YulString constants.
Diffstat (limited to 'libyul/AsmParser.cpp')
-rw-r--r--libyul/AsmParser.cpp6
1 files changed, 3 insertions, 3 deletions
diff --git a/libyul/AsmParser.cpp b/libyul/AsmParser.cpp
index c7302063..f3ca6cd0 100644
--- a/libyul/AsmParser.cpp
+++ b/libyul/AsmParser.cpp
@@ -354,11 +354,11 @@ Parser::ElementaryOperation Parser::parseElementaryOperation()
{
YulString literal;
if (currentToken() == Token::Return)
- literal = YulString{"return"};
+ literal = "return"_yulstring;
else if (currentToken() == Token::Byte)
- literal = YulString{"byte"};
+ literal = "byte"_yulstring;
else if (currentToken() == Token::Address)
- literal = YulString{"address"};
+ literal = "address"_yulstring;
else
literal = YulString{currentLiteral()};
// first search the set of builtins, then the instructions.